Scanning Electron Microscopy Research Methods — ES4107.01

Instructor: Tim Schroeder
Days & Time: TU 2:10pm-4:00pm
Credits: 2

Scanning electron microscopes are a fundamental tool in the physical and life sciences. When equipped with an X-Ray spectrometer, a SEM can provide rapid physical and chemical data of specimens on extremely small scales. This class with cover the theory and practical applications of SEM imaging and analysis for advanced science students who have their own research interests. Students will be expected to develop and conduct an independent research project through this class.

Drawing Excess: the Gesamtkunstwerk — DRW4407.01

Instructor: J Blackwell
Days & Time: MO 1:40pm-5:20pm
Credits: 4

The German term Gesamtkunstwerk roughly translates as a 鈥渢otal work of art鈥 and refers to an artistic endeavor wherein various art forms are melded together to form a unified whole. Through the amalgamation of art, craft, music, and performance, Gesamtkunstwerk evokes a realm distinct from our everyday experience.
